Space Utilization & Practicality
Space planning is crucial in residential design. Ultra Slim Sliding Doors are ideal for homes with limited space because they slide parallel to the wall and do not intrude into the room or outdoor area.
Bi-fold doors, on the other hand, require space for the panels to fold and stack. While this may not be an issue in larger homes, it can be restrictive in compact spaces.
For modern aluminium doors and windows for houses, sliding systems are often preferred in urban homes and apartments where space efficiency is key.

Energy Efficiency & Performance
Aluminium doors and windows for houses are known for their durability and performance. Modern aluminium systems include thermal breaks and high-performance glazing, improving insulation and energy efficiency.
Ultra Slim Sliding Doors typically feature advanced sealing systems that reduce air leakage while maintaining smooth operation. Bi-fold doors also perform well but may require more maintenance to keep hinges and tracks functioning optimally over time.
Maintenance & Longevity
Both door types are long-lasting when made from high-quality aluminium. However, Ultra Slim Sliding Doors have fewer moving parts, making them easier to maintain in the long run.
Bi-fold doors involve multiple hinges, rollers, and panels, which may require periodic adjustments, especially in high-traffic areas.
Cost & Value
In terms of cost, Ultra Slim Sliding Doors often come at a higher initial price due to precision engineering and premium materials. However, their longevity, low maintenance, and luxury appeal make them a strong long-term investment.
Bi-fold doors are available in a wider price range and may be more budget-friendly depending on size and configuration.
